Starring the acclaimed singer/songwriter Paul Scott Goodman. An authentic Scottish Jewish guitar playing rocker, Goodman tells his story of an artist’s struggle to live and survive as a writer, performer, lover and, ultimately, a father in the searing hot summer of Manhattan 1988. Goodman’s songs tell a story of love and hope with wry wit and uncompromising honesty, capturing the unique sights and sounds, challenges and complexities of life as a songwriter and performer in New York City.
The “son of a stand up comedian,” Goodman’s songs tell a story of love and hope, a story due in no small part to Arthur Miller. With wry wit and uncompromising honesty, Son of a Stand Up Comedian captures the unique sights and sounds, challenges and complexities of life as an artist in Manhattan. Goodman returns to MetroStage after his award-winning musical ROOMS, a rock romance which premiered at MetroStage last season and moved to GEVA in Rochester NY and to New World Stages Off Broadway.
